How to upload a WhatsApp backup from Google - in detail?

Uploading a WhatsApp backup from Google involves several steps, including creating the backup on your device and then restoring it on a new device using Google Drive. Here is a detailed guide to help you through the process:

  1. Create a Backup on Your Current Device:

    • Open WhatsApp on your current device.
    • Tap on the three dots (⋮) in the top right corner to access the menu.
    • Select "Settings" from the dropdown menu.
    • Navigate to "Chats" and then tap on "Chat Backup".
    • You will see options for backing up your chats to Google Drive. Choose a frequency for backups (daily, weekly, monthly, or only when you tap 'Back Up').
    • Tap on "Back Up" to start the process. WhatsApp will create a backup of your messages and media to your Google Drive account.
  2. Restore Backup on Your New Device:

    • Before installing WhatsApp on your new device, make sure you have backed up your data from your old device to Google Drive.
    • Install and open WhatsApp on your new device.
    • Follow the prompts to verify your phone number. This is the same phone number used on your old device.
    • After verifying your phone number, WhatsApp will automatically look for a backup on your Google Drive account.
    • When asked if you want to restore your chat history from the backup found, tap "Restore".
    • The restoration process may take some time depending on the size of your backup and the speed of your internet connection. Once complete, WhatsApp will begin restoring your messages.
  3. Important Considerations:

    • Ensure that you are using the same phone number and Google account on both devices.
    • Make sure your new device has enough storage space to accommodate the backup.
    • Keep in mind that media and messages you backed up aren't part of the Google Drive storage quota.
  4. Troubleshooting Common Issues:

    • If you encounter issues with the backup process, check your internet connection. A stable connection is crucial for both backing up and restoring data.
    • Ensure that your Google account has sufficient permissions to access Google Drive.
    • If WhatsApp cannot find a backup on Google Drive, double-check that you have used the correct phone number and Google account.
